Hi,

I have 2 japhar sims, 1 to dm500hd the other one on dm800se.
My question: Is it possible to stream the audio from a box to a bt headset or hifi bt receiver using a bt dongle installed on the box?

I read somewhere that Toysoft already try it, with any success?

The important would be to have the driver compatible with your BT, that will be for sure installed on the USB Port... same logic as the Wifi Dongles, DVB-T etc.

The DM800HDse/DM500HD images are Kernel 3.2, and DM800HD Kernel 2.6, and the driver must be compiled with the image to suit the communication with the kernel modules.

Probably the best option would be to use a SCART connector (for Audio) to an external BT device connected to your headset. In this way you have no extra software and drivers to install (As with the Vonets that connected to the RJ45 and does the Wifi idependently from the software installed as communication goes to RJ45).
